Outward Bound Entrepreneur-Ship
The main goal of the project Outward Bound Entrepreneur-Ship was to stimulate young people’s spirit of initiative, creativity and entrepreneurship, employability with outdoor educational methods and activities while building lasting relationships with youth in China (Hong Kong).
The objectives of the projects were the following: to share good practices among the partnering Outward Bound organizations from Programme countries and from other Partner countries, to exchange experience and to learn new methods and skills from each other in order to develop professional skill of Outward Bound instructors working with youth in the field of entrepreneurial development, to develop new water based programs, creativity and entrepreneurship.
We reached the objectives of the project through the following activities:
1. Water-based Training of trainers in Outdoor Leadership (03-12 November, 2012, Location: Hong Kong, Outward Bound Hong Kong, Number of participants: 32).

2. Local projects in each participant country about development of creativity and entrepreneurship having participants with reduced possibilities benefiting from the new skills and methods of youth workers who participated in the 1st training.
Venues: Hong Kong-China, Romania, Ecuador, Germany, Bulgaria, Slovakia, Croatia, Brasil, Hungary
Period: January- September, 2013.
3. Youth exchange with the theme of creativity and entrepreneurship – water based course. 35 participants+ 6 experts and support staff from Romania and Hungary. In the activity helped the youth workers who attended the training in Hong Kong too (20-30 July, 2013, Location: Danube Delta, Romania).

We involved about 360 people in our project and about 50% of the participants of the project were young people with reduced possibilities.
Outputs of the project:
All participants, both youth workers and youth participants gained knowledge and developed their attitude referredinitiative, creativity and entrepreneurship, 29 of the youth workers got trained in water based outdoor activities.Participants completed a CPR/AED session and passed a stated water confidence test, they demonstratedsituational awareness, initiative and leadership during Instructor Judgement Training exercises. Participantsdemonstrated an ability for whole group management as a designated leader for a half-day sailing expedition.
Participants effectively engaged in the community service projects that addresses the issue of poverty andmarginalisation, they organized local programs incorporating the theme of entreprenurship and creativity or water-based programs for about 240 disadvantaged youth.
A new water based programme type was created, and piloted in Romania which enables us to organize more water based Outward Bound character develpment courses.
We developed some course material about canoeing and made a learning journal which was dissemniated for the participants and the partner organizations too.
